Web2 Feb 2024 · 6.9: Diuretics. Diuretics are used to decrease blood pressure and to decrease symptoms of fluid overload such as edema. There are many classifications of diuretics. We will discuss loop, thiazide, and potassium-sparing diuretics. Other diuretics, such as osmotic diuretics, are used to decrease fluid from cerebrospinal fluid and the brain. Web3 Mar 2024 · Thiazide and loop diuretics, alone or in combination, can also precipitate elevated serum uric acid levels known as hyperuricaemia [Citation 41]. Thiazides and loop diuretics increase urate reabsorption in the proximal renal tubules and is an independent risk factor for the development of gout [Citation 41, Citation 42]. Management of HF ... Web13 Mar 2024 · Oral potassium chloride is the usual choice for replenishment of potassium levels and for maintenance of potassium levels in patients with ongoing potassium loss (eg, those on thiazide diuretics). Potassium chloride is absorbed easily and can be given several times per day if needed, especially if high-dose diuretic therapy is required.
